What Are Tile and Stone Adhesives?
Tile and stone adhesives are specially formulated bonding agents used to secure tiles or stones to surfaces. These adhesives come in different forms, including cement-based, epoxy, and polyurethane adhesives. Each type is designed for specific applications, ensuring maximum strength and durability.
Benefits of Using High-Quality Adhesives
Strong Bonding: Ensures tiles remain in place for decades.
Flexibility: Reduces the risk of cracks due to movement.
Water Resistance: Ideal for wet areas like bathrooms and kitchens.
Ease of Application: Saves time and effort during installation.

Application Techniques for Optimal Results
Step-by-Step Guide
Surface Preparation - Clean and level the surface.
Mixing the Adhesive - Follow manufacturer guidelines.
Applying Adhesive - Use a notched trowel for even distribution.
Placing the Tiles - Press tiles firmly into place.
Curing Time - Allow proper drying before grouting.
Common Problems and How to Avoid Them
Adhesion Failure: Ensure surfaces are clean and primed.
Cracks in Tiles: Use flexible adhesives.
Moisture Damage: Select waterproof adhesives.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. What is the best adhesive for bathroom tiles?
Waterproof cement-based adhesives are ideal for bathrooms.
2. Can I use the same adhesive for tiles and stones?
Not always. Stones require stronger adhesives compared to ceramic tiles.
3. How long does tile adhesive take to dry?
Most adhesives dry within 24-48 hours, depending on humidity and temperature.
4. Is epoxy adhesive better than cement-based adhesive?
Epoxy adhesives offer superior durability but are more expensive.
5. Can tile adhesive be used outdoors?
Yes, but choose adhesives labeled for outdoor use to withstand weather conditions.
6. How do I remove old tile adhesive?
Use a scraper and adhesive remover for best results.

Forms of tiles adhesive
There are several types of tile adhesives available in the market. The most common types of tile adhesives are:
Cement-based tile adhesive: This is the most commonly used type of tile adhesive. It is made of cement, sand, and additives. Cement-based adhesive is suitable for use on concrete and masonry surfaces.
Epoxy-based tile adhesive: This type of tile adhesive is made of epoxy resin and hardener. It is known for its strength, durability, and resistance to moisture. Epoxy-based tile adhesive is suitable for use in areas where high traffic and moisture are expected, such as commercial kitchens, bathrooms, and swimming pools.
Organic mastic tile adhesive: This type of adhesive is made of organic compounds, such as cellulose and starch, and is suitable for use on drywall and other non-porous surfaces.
Acrylic-based tile adhesive: This type of adhesive is made of acrylic polymers and is suitable for use on drywall, concrete, and other non-porous surfaces. Acrylic-based tile adhesive is easy to use and dries quickly.
Polyurethane-based tile adhesive: This type of adhesive is made of polyurethane and is suitable for use on concrete, metal, and other non-porous surfaces. It is known for its strength and durability.
Pre-mixed tile adhesive: This type of adhesive is pre-mixed and ready to use. It is suitable for use on drywall, concrete, and other non-porous surfaces. Pre-mixed tile adhesive is easy to use and dries quickly.
